CHANGING PALETTE

A group of Snow Hill citizens banded together to get more food service into downtown…. and they’ve come up with a unique way to do it. They reopen the old Palette Bistro and Bar space located at 104 W. Green Street and turn it into a pop-up restaurant location. A pop-up restaurant is a restaurant that only exists for a short time and then it’s gone.
In a nod to the old restaurant and the stained glass painter’s palette above the door, the space is called the “Changing Palette”. This space provides a place for new restaurateurs to launch their business idea without a long term commitment.
The pop-up restaurant provides varied food options to diners of the Snow Hill area. Customers might see Chinese food one week and Tapas the next.
